  • Patent number: 9010022
    Abstract: Method and apparatus for growing plants in vertical stacks by providing vertically stacked, interconnected pairs of plant platforms and light trays carrying growth promoting light sources. Each light tray is suspended below the underside of the next above plant platform. The stack is vertically raised in succession whereby the plant platforms are suspended and vertically spaced from each other. Thereafter, plants are placed between suspended platforms under the light trays which are regulating during periods of plant growth and non-growth.

  • Patent number: 7984586
    Abstract: Method and apparatus for growing plants in a rotatable, horizontal, drum-like configuration, wherein plants grow inwards towards a centrally located light source, includes plant receiving hollow members each having a recessed slot facing the light source with a plurality of apertures at the base thereof for receiving plant holders and defining, with the outer walls of the hollow member, reservoirs on each side thereof for holding water when the plants are generally inverted.

  • Patent number: 7559173
    Abstract: Method and apparatus for growing plants wherein rotating arrays of seeds or seedlings carried by arcuate ribs arranged around a common horizontal axis face a growth promoting light source; plant growth is promoted and weight distribution within each array is maintained when watering the rotating arrays. Several intermeshing arrays can make up a carousel wherein the arrays rotate together during plant growth, cropping and replanting.

  • Patent number: 7533493
    Abstract: Method and apparatus for growing plants wherein a spherical array of seeds or seedlings radially face the center of the sphere and a growth promoting light source is generally at the center of the sphere; plant growth is promoted and approximately equal weight distribution among growing plants is maintained by rotating the sphere on its horizontal axis around the light source, simultaneously delivering water optionally containing plant nutrients to all the seeds or seedlings and regulating the light source during periods of plant growth and non-growth.

  • Patent number: 7415796
    Abstract: Method and apparatus for growing plants includes an enclosed vessel having a growth medium containing a plant seed or seedling in the upper part thereof and a free space below into which plant roots can enter, a mechanism to feed water and nutrients to the vessel to saturate the growth medium, a mechanism to remove excess water and nutrients after reaching saturation, and a mechanism to regulate the amounts, intervals and rates of water and nutrients being fed for optimum plant growth.
